100,000 sign up for Ooredoo's Shahry 5G, Qatarna 5G plans

Ooredoo yesterday announced more than 100,000 customers have already signed up for its recently launched Shahry 5G and Qatarna 5G plans and are now enjoying the many benefits on offer. 

Ooredoo’s new plans come loaded with fantastic entertainment including premium football leagues and top-tier global sporting events with the beIN Connect app; Hollywood and Bollywood movies with STARZ PLAY and ErosNow; and thousands of buy-one-get-one free offers at a wide range of leading leisure, lifestyle and dining options with the Urban Point app in Qatar, Kuwait and Oman. 

Customers with 5G-enabled devices will be able to take advantage of Ooredoo’s phenomenal 5G network in areas where it is commercially available. All customers, whether on 4G or 5G, will be able to enjoy more data in the new plans and better endless access to the Internet even if their data allowance is fully consumed. With the Add-Ons, customers can also personalise their plans, giving them extra data and extra local and international minutes.
